Understanding Engine Parts and Problems
Understanding your vehicle's mechanical systems is vital for maintaining ideal performance and avoiding expensive maintenance issues. We'll examine the engine components and common issues.

The engine block serves as the foundation that houses the cylinders where the combustion process takes place. These cylindrical pistons convert fuel energy into mechanical power. The crankshaft then converts this vertical motion into rotational force, driving your vehicle forward.
The valvetrain is crucial in controlling the sequence of intake processes and controlling exhaust gas release. This incorporates a intricate network of valves, springs, and camshafts, maintaining efficient engine operation.
Frequent engine concerns can present themselves in various ways. Difficulty starting often suggest problems with electrical or fuel systems—inspect the fuel pump, battery, and starter motor.
Performance issues like rough running or misfiring may be caused by clogged fuel injectors, damaged oxygen sensors, or worn spark plugs.
Engine overheating commonly occurs, typically caused by failing water pumps, coolant leaks, or malfunctioning thermostats. Be vigilant for symptoms like abnormal sounds or visual indicators such as excessive exhaust smoke.
Regular maintenance, including regular air filter changes and oil replacements, is crucial for stopping these concerns.
Understanding Transmission and Drivetrain
Mastering the core aspects of your vehicle's transmission and drivetrain is crucial to ensuring seamless power delivery and total performance. The powertrain, including both engine and drivetrain, changes the engine's raw power into regulated movement.
Central to this system, the transmission regulates power delivery, fine-tuning two primary types: manual, demanding clutch and gear input, and automatic, which autonomously manages gear changes via hydraulic systems.
When dealing with automatic transmissions, the torque converter plays a crucial role by joining the engine to the transmission. It boosts torque output through vortex power rotation, ensuring energy is transferred effectively.
The driveshaft, made from strong materials like aluminum or steel, transfers rotational force from the transmission to the differential, incorporating constant-velocity joints for efficient operation.
Understanding the differential is essential; it permits wheels to rotate at different speeds during turns, maintaining power delivery, particularly in vehicles with multiple driven wheels.
Axles link the wheels to the differential, changing in configuration based on vehicle specifications.
To maintain maximum performance, periodic inspection and maintenance of these components are vital, enhancing fuel efficiency and avoiding costly repairs.
Brake System Maintenance
Understanding the sophisticated world of brake system maintenance guarantees both reliable operation on the road. Your vehicle's brake system is a complex array of elements like brake pads, rotors, calipers, brake lines, and fluid. Every element requires careful monitoring for maximum operation.

Periodic examinations, ideally performed yearly or more often according to your driving conditions, are vital for early problem detection.
Brake fluid maintenance is critical since it absorbs moisture, causing reduced efficiency and corrosion. Refresh it every 2-3 years or 30,000 miles. In addition, monitor brake pads—they wear down naturally and typically require changing between 25,000 and 70,000 miles.
Watch for warning signs like unusual noises—such as squealing, grinding, or metal-on-metal sounds—and symptoms such as a spongy brake pedal, car drifting to one side, pedal vibrations, or longer stopping distances. These signs need urgent inspection from a qualified technician.
Regular maintenance includes monthly brake fluid monitoring and pad thickness evaluations. Also, adopt smooth braking habits and avoid riding the brakes.
Understanding Suspension and Steering Parts
Understanding the complex systems of suspension and steering is crucial for ensuring your vehicle's performance and safety. Your suspension system utilizes various springs—such as coil, leaf, torsion bars, and air—to bear the vehicle's weight and cushion impacts.
Damping components including struts, shock absorbers, bushings, and control arms regulate wheel travel and decrease vibration. Collectively, these elements steady your ride, improving driving dynamics.
In steering, essential parts include the column, steering wheel, tie rods, rack and pinion, and ball joints. Power steering systems—whether electric, hydraulic, or hybrid—provide essential assistance, making steering smoother and more accurate.
Spotting signs of issues is critical. If you detect uneven tire wear, excessive bouncing, or steering problems, these could indicate suspension or steering issues.
Periodic inspections are paramount. Inspect shock absorbers, bushings, and power steering fluid levels periodically. Resolve any strange sounds or vehicle pulling immediately.
Periodic alignment checks and lubrication of moving parts can prevent long-term damage. By knowing and servicing these systems, you ensure a smoother driving experience, consistent road contact, and predictable braking, eventually boosting your vehicle's overall safety and performance.

The Essentials About ASE Certification
Finding a professional auto repair shop can be challenging, but knowing about ASE certification makes easier your selection. ASE certification, issued by the National Institute for Automotive Service Excellence, serves as the automotive industry's benchmark for technician expertise.
While looking for a repair facility, look for the ASE blue seal and technicians showing ASE patches. These symbols show that the technicians have met demanding standards through extensive testing in specialized areas including electrical systems, engine repair, and brake service.
Technicians obtain ASE certification by fulfilling two years of practical experience or matching one year of experience with a two-year automotive degree, before passing focused exams. To maintain certification, they must requalify every five years, guaranteeing they stay updated with the latest automotive technology.
This devotion to constant education guarantees that certified technicians can efficiently troubleshoot and fix modern vehicles' sophisticated systems.
Master ASE Certification reaches higher levels, requiring technicians to succeed in multiple tests across different specialties, demonstrating their complete expertise.

Proactive Maintenance Guidelines
Your car's durability can be significantly extended through a strategic service routine.
Start by following scheduled service intervals every 5,000 to 8,000 miles or approximately twice yearly. Minor services include filter and oil replacement, fluid checks, tire rotation, and routine examinations.
At 15,000-mile intervals, conduct intermediate services with complete car examinations and replace transmission fluid and air filters. Upon reaching 30,000 miles, tackle major services like replacing spark plugs and brake fluid, along with differential oil and cabin air filter changes.
Proper fluid care is crucial. Consistently replace engine oil at 5,000-8,000 mile intervals.
Transmission fluid needs replacement every 30,000 miles to maintain performance. Refresh brake fluid every 25,000 miles or two years, and refresh cooling fluid every two years or 30,000 miles to avoid overheating.
Follow filter replacement guidelines: Change engine air filters every 15,000 miles and change cabin air filters every 30,000 miles.
Change oil filters with every engine oil replacement.
For tire care, perform tire rotation at 5,000-8,000 mile intervals, perform annual alignment checks, and inspect tire pressure monthly.
Periodically examine battery connections for corrosion, track battery health, and maintain clean terminals to maintain consistent function.

Consumer Protection and Rights
Navigating the landscape of auto repairs can be challenging, but knowing your consumer rights makes certain you're protected. Auto repair statutes require shops to issue written estimates for repairs over $100, demanding your authorization before additional work. They cannot legally exceed the estimated costs by more than 10% without your explicit consent.
Be sure to check for your rights shown prominently at the shop, including your ability to examine replaced parts and assess your vehicle before payment.
Service guarantees are essential. Repair shops have to provide a minimum 90-day or 3,000-mile warranty on repairs and parts unless clearly stated otherwise. Verify the warranty terms are recorded, detailing warranty scope, duration, and claim procedures.
If problems occur, begin with direct communication—file a complaint and demand a response within 14 days. If not settled, look into alternative dispute resolutions like the BBB AUTO LINE or state regulators. Legal action should be your final option.
Feel free to obtain a second opinion. Evaluate shop estimates, warranties, and certifications. Verify the shop's background with grievances to ensure quality assurance.

How Do I Maximize the Lifespan of My Vehicle's Battery?
To prolong your automobile's battery durability, routinely examine and clean terminals, make sure it's properly mounted, minimize frequent short trips, and monitor its charge. Keep ideal charge levels and consider using a battery maintainer when stored.
What Are the Indicators of a Failing Transmission?
You can identify a failing transmission when you experience inconsistent gear shifts, unusual noises, transmission fluid leaks, or a burning smell. Watch for warning lights and unstable RPMs for additional signs of transmission concerns.
How Can I Pick the Right Oil for My Car?
Check your car's manual for oil recommendations. Think about your driving conditions and climate. Choose oil with the appropriate viscosity and API rating. Speak with a professional if unsure. Periodically track oil levels and change it as recommended.
How Often Should I Change My Car's Timing Belt?
Consult your car's manual for specific timing belt replacement intervals, usually every 60K to 100K miles. Look for signs like unusual sounds or difficulty starting. Never postpone replacement to stop engine damage or costly repairs.
What Is the Process for Diagnosing a Car's Electrical Concern?
First examine the battery and fuses for issues. Utilize a multimeter to check voltage and continuity. Check wiring for damage. Consult the vehicle's manual for specific electrical components and analyze each circuit systematically for problems.
